The role

In the role of Care Worker you will be providing our aged care clients with home help services such as:

  • General housekeeping and making beds
  • Cleaning, mopping and vacuuming floors
  • Washing, folding and ironing laundry
  • Meal preparation and grocery shopping.

You will also be providing our aged care clients with personal care services such as:

  • Getting clients out of bed, showered and dressed for the day
  • Assisting clients to take their medications
  • Assisting with mobility and therapy goals
  • Providing complex care for customers with high care needs, such as dementia
  • Providing social and emotional support
  • Providing the client with transport to lifestyle activities or appointments
  • Helping the family carer to have a break or an opportunity to do other things.
